IP协议作为互联网的基础协议之一,其可靠性一直是业界讨论的焦点。简而言之,IP协议本身并不是一个可靠的协议,但它在互联网通信中扮演着不可或缺的角色。
IP协议的基本特性
IP协议(Internet Protocol)主要负责在网络上传输数据包。它的核心功能是将数据包从源地址传输到目的地址,但在这一过程中,IP协议并不保证数据包的顺序、完整性或可靠性。数据包可能会丢失、重复或乱序到达,这些问题需要由上层协议(如TCP)来处理。
IP协议的不可靠性原因
IP协议的不可靠性主要源于其设计初衷,即追求高效的传输而非的可靠性。首先,IP协议不进行错误检测和纠正,仅仅依赖于数据包头部的基本校验。其次,IP网络中的路由器可能会因为拥堵、故障等原因丢弃数据包。此外,IP协议不支持流量控制和拥塞控制,这些问题同样需要上层协议来解决。
如何提高IP通信的可靠性
尽管IP协议本身不可靠,但可以通过多种方式提高基于IP的通信的可靠性。常见的方法是使用TCP协议,它在IP之上提供了可靠的、面向连接的服务,确保数据包的顺序和完整性。此外,使用IP数据云等IP查询工具软件,可以实时监控网络状态,优化路由选择,从而间接提高通信的可靠性。
相关问
1. 问:为什么说IP协议是不可靠的?
IP协议不可靠主要是因为它不保证数据包的顺序、完整性和可靠性,不进行错误检测和纠正,且不支持流量控制和拥塞控制。
2. 问:如何在使用IP协议时提高通信的可靠性?
可以通过使用TCP协议来提供可靠的通信保障,同时利用IP数据云等工具监控网络状态,优化路由选择,从而提高通信的可靠性。
© 版权声明
文章版权归作者所有,未经允许请勿转载。
相关文章
暂无评论...